Best Paying Jobs for Students

Updated on February 14, 2024

Finding a balance between work and studies can be challenging for students. However, several high-paying job opportunities can fit into a student’s schedule, offering not only a decent income but also valuable work experience. Here’s a list of the top ten jobs that can be both rewarding and accommodating for students.


  • Average Salary: $11.53 per hour, with potential for tips to increase earnings.
  • Job Description: Baristas prepare and serve coffee, tea, and other beverages. They may also handle food items and maintain the cleanliness of the café.
  • Responsibilities: Preparing beverages according to customer preferences, operating cash registers, and ensuring a clean work environment.
  • Required Education: No formal education required; training is typically provided on the job.

Companion Care Provider

  • Average Salary: Around $13.00 per hour, potentially higher depending on the employer.
  • Job Description: Companion care providers offer companionship to those in need, such as the elderly or individuals living alone, often involving social interaction and light household tasks.
  • Responsibilities: Engaging in conversation, accompanying clients to appointments, and possibly performing light housekeeping duties.
  • Required Education: No formal education required; qualities like empathy and good communication skills are essential.

Library Assistant

  • Average Salary: $14.37 per hour.
  • Job Description: Library assistants help with the day-to-day operations of a library, including organizing materials, assisting patrons, and checking in and out library materials.
  • Responsibilities: Shelving books, assisting patrons with finding resources, and maintaining a quiet and orderly environment.
  • Required Education: High school diploma or equivalent; some positions may prefer or require some college education.


  • Average Salary: $17.97 per hour, depending on speed and accuracy.
  • Job Description: Transcribers convert audio recordings into written documents. This job requires excellent listening and typing skills.
  • Responsibilities: Listening to audio recordings and accurately typing the content, proofreading transcriptions, and ensuring the confidentiality of information.
  • Required Education: High school diploma or equivalent; proficiency in typing and strong command of the language used in the recordings.

Hotel Desk Clerk

  • Average Salary: Starting at $11.11 per hour, with potential for higher wages in some hotels.
  • Job Description: Hotel desk clerks manage the reception area of a hotel, assisting guests with check-in and check-out processes, and addressing their needs during their stay.
  • Responsibilities: Managing reservations, providing customer service, and handling any issues or requests from guests.
  • Required Education: High school diploma or equivalent; customer service experience is beneficial.

Fitness Instructor

  • Average Salary: $20.77 per hour.
  • Job Description: Fitness instructors lead exercise classes and provide personal training services. This role is ideal for those passionate about health and fitness.
  • Responsibilities: Designing and leading fitness classes, providing motivation and guidance to participants, and ensuring a safe workout environment.
  • Required Education: Certification in fitness instruction or personal training; CPR certification may also be required.


  • Average Salary: $18.85 per hour.
  • Job Description: Bookkeepers manage financial records, including transactions, budgets, and financial statements for businesses.
  • Responsibilities: Recording financial transactions, reconciling bank statements, and preparing financial reports.
  • Required Education: High school diploma or equivalent; knowledge of accounting software and principles is often necessary.

Bank Teller

  • Average Salary: $14.64 per hour.
  • Job Description: Bank tellers handle customer transactions at banks, including deposits, withdrawals, and money transfers.
  • Responsibilities: Processing customer transactions, balancing cash drawers, and providing customer service.
  • Required Education: High school diploma or equivalent; cash handling experience and customer service skills are beneficial.


  • Average Salary: $15.08 per hour, potentially higher in large cities.
  • Job Description: Landscapers maintain and beautify outdoor spaces, including gardens, lawns, and parks.
  • Responsibilities: Planting, mowing, trimming, and performing general maintenance and beautification tasks.
  • Required Education: No formal education required; physical fitness and knowledge of landscaping techniques are important.

Warehouse Worker

  • Average Salary: $15.42 per hour.
  • Job Description: Warehouse workers handle the receipt, storage, and dispatch of goods in a warehouse setting.
  • Responsibilities: Loading and unloading goods, organizing warehouse space, and maintaining inventory accuracy.
  • Required Education: High school diploma or equivalent; physical fitness is necessary due to the nature of the work.

Final Thoughts

For students looking to earn a good income while pursuing their studies, these jobs offer not only competitive wages but also flexible schedules and valuable work experience. Whether you prefer customer-facing roles or behind-the-scenes work, thereis something for everyone.


I agree to have my personal information transfered to MailChimp ( more information )
Join over 100,000 visitors who are receiving our newsletter and learn more about finance, immigration, and more!
We hate spam. Your email address will not be sold or shared with anyone else.

Frank Gogol

I’m a firm believer that information is the key to financial freedom. On the Stilt Blog, I write about the complex topics — like finance, immigration, and technology — to help immigrants make the most of their lives in the U.S. Our content and brand have been featured in Forbes, TechCrunch, VentureBeat, and more.

Get the Checklist